Doukouya

Doukouya is a village in southern Ivory Coast. It is in the sub-prefecture of Oumé, Oumé Department, Gôh Region, Gôh-Djiboua District.

Doukouya was a commune until March 2012, when it became one of 1126 communes nationwide that were abolished.[1]
